Synthesis and characterization of polyimides from 9,10-dialkyloxy-1,2,3,4,5,6,7,8-octahydro-2,3,6,7-anthracenetetracarboxylic-2,3:6,7-dianhydrides and 4,4'-oxydianiline

Summary

New dianhydrides having alkyloxy side chains were synthesized and polymerized with 4,4'-oxydianiline in NMP. Chemically cyclized polyimides were obtained with inherent viscosities of 0.30∼0.84 dL/g range. All the polymers were highly soluble in polar solvent such as NMP at room temperature. TGA pyrograms showed two-step degradation and in DSC thermograms the polymers exhibited Tgs between 124°C and 259°C. Wide-angle X-ray diffractograms revealed very low crystallinity and layered structure, which was better developed in the polymers with longer side chains
